West Indies upset Pakistan by five wickets to cruise into the semi-finals of the ICC U19 Cricket World Cup at Fatullah in Bangladesh today. Pakistan scored 227 for six, thanks to Umaid Masood's blistering knock of 113, which fetched him the man of the match award. West Indian surpassed the score with 10 overs to spare. Skipper Shimron Hetmyer scored 52 and Tevin Imlach made 54.The West Indies take on host Bangladesh in the second semi-final in Mirpur on Thursday. India play Sri Lanka in the first semi-final tomorrow. Indian team coach Rahul Dravid today said his team will have to produce a good all-round performance to outwit Sri Lanka tomorrow.India's batting has been led by aggressive left-handed opener Rishabh Pant, who followed a 18-ball half-century against Nepal with 111 off 96 balls in the quarter-final. Sarfaraz Khan has shored up the middle-order with three half-centuries in four matches.
